Definition of Simoniacal
Sim`o`ni´a`cal
a.
1.
Of
or
pertaining
to
simony
;
guilty
of
simony
;
consisting
of
simony
.
The
flagitious
profligacy
of
their
lives
,
and
the
simoniacal
arts
by
which
they
grasped
at
the
popedom
.
- J. S. Harford.
